Cheap flights Petrozavodsk — Johannesburg (PES — JNB)

Good to know - Cheap tickets Petrozavodsk — Johannesburg

Cheapest flight found $791
Flight distance 9792 km

Flights Petrozavodsk — Johannesburg

The selection of cheap flights Petrozavodsk — Johannesburg

Low cost flights Petrozavodsk — Johannesburg (PES — JNB)

The distance between Petrozavodsk and Johannesburg 6084 miles (or 9792 kilometres).

The time difference between Petrozavodsk and Johannesburg is 1 h.

Routes from nearby cities to Johannesburg

A flight from a neighbouring city can help you save money on plane tickets.

The most frequent flight to Johannesburg is from Helsinki. The cheapest airfare can be purchased with a flight from Saint Petersburg from $411. The nearest airports from Petrozavodsk with a flight to Johannesburg are in Cherepovets.

Popular International routes from Petrozavodsk

Popular routes from Johannesburg

If you are going to fly from Johannesburg, then study the popular flights. The most popular flights from Johannesburg:

Popular domestic routes from Petrozavodsk

FAQ about Petrozavodsk — Johannesburg

Yes, you can fly from Petrozavodsk to Johannesburg. Petrozavodsk has an airport (Petrozavodsk Airport) for flights.

The price of flights Petrozavodsk — Johannesburg starts from $791.

In Petrozavodsk — Petrozavodsk Airport. In Johannesburg — Grand Central, Lanseria International Airport, Rand/Germiston, O.R. Tambo International Airport.

High season is considered to be and the cheapest month is . Enter your preferred airports (or cities) and dates into the search form above to unlock the latest Petrozavodsk — Johannesburg flight deals.

Low price calendar

We use cookies and similar technologies for different purposes. Read the privacy policy. If you use the site you agree to them.